Addressing Capabilities
2.2.10 Memory Indirect Preindexed Mode
In this mode, both the operand and its address are in memory. The processor calculates an
intermediate indirect memory address using a base address register, a base displacement,
and the index operand (Xn.SIZE*SCALE). The processor accesses a long word at this
address and adds the outer displacement to yield the effective address. Both displacements
and the index register contents are sign-extended to 32 bits.
In the syntax for this mode, brackets enclose the values used to calculate the intermediate
memory address. All four user-specified values are optional. Both the base and outer
displacements may be null, word, or long word. When omitting a displacement or
suppressing an element, its value is zero in the effective address calculation.
